Let’s face it: Trying to start your own small business (SMB) isn’t easy. In fact, doing so can seem downright overwhelming for some even if you have a business background. Luckily, you don’t have to be the next Steve Jobs or Bill Gates to create a profitable company.

All you have to do is follow the steps below from Entrepreneur Magazine. They will help take any burning entrepreneurial desires from nebulous ideas into a reality:

1) Start brainstorming
The first step in beginning a company is brainstorming.”You have to come up with a lot of ideas to be successful,” author of “One Simple Idea for Startups and Entrepreneurs: Live Your Dreams and Create Your Own Profitable Company,” Stephen Key, told the publication. Getting your creative juices flowing can be as simple as browsing newspapers to walking down aisles of a grocery store.

2) Look for niches
You should also start thinking about what certain industry leaders are missing and assess whether your SMB would be able to fill in the gaps. Key reveals that you don’t have to “reinvent the wheel,” but rather think about how your idea could benefit consumers.

3) Make a less expensive version of an existing product
In this day and age, people love saving money, so any product you create that is cheaper than one that is already on the market is probably going to be a hit.
